Referring to fig. 1-5, the equipment of feeding of this embodiment is with two waterproof automatically controlled cabinets that open door, this waterproof automatically controlled cabinet have very excellent waterproof performance under the prerequisite that the cost is basically the same, can show the fault rate that reduces the equipment of feeding, and it mainly includes the cabinet body and the cabinet door of being made by corrosion resistant plate, the cabinet door includes left cabinet door and right cabinet door, and the cabinet door is for two structures of opening to each other of opening, the fixed rain hat platform that is provided with in cabinet body top, the section length and the width of rain hat platform all are greater than the length and the width of cabinet body cross section, and the ridge form of the upper portion on rain hat platform for crossing slope, can be faster realize the top drainage, avoid the rainwater to hoard up.
Referring to fig. 1 and 2, in this embodiment, an upper sealing plate and a lower sealing plate are respectively arranged at the top and the bottom of an inner cavity of a cabinet body of an electric control cabinet, the upper sealing plate and the lower sealing plate are generally fixed in a welding manner, an upper waterproof blocking groove is fixedly arranged at a middle position of the bottom of the upper sealing plate and at a buckling position of edges of a side-by-side door, a lower waterproof blocking groove is fixedly arranged at a middle position of the top of the lower sealing plate and at a buckling position of edges of the side-by-side door, and a matching notch is formed at a corresponding; the edge of upper and lower end of cabinet door lock respectively sets up in last waterproof groove and lower waterproof groove, and the distance of lower waterproof groove apart from cabinet body rear side wall is less than the distance of last waterproof groove apart from cabinet body rear side wall, and the width and the depth of lower waterproof groove are equallyd divide and are do not be greater than the width and the depth of upper waterproof groove, the aim at of design like this, even have water droplet from last waterproof groove of keeping off to drip, because lower waterproof groove of keeping off is bigger and more leans on the back, the water droplet also can fall into down outside the cabinet body of discharging behind the waterproof groove of keeping off, can not get into the internal portion of cabinet.
In this embodiment, referring to fig. 3 and 4, the upper and lower water-proof grooves are mainly used to prevent rainwater on the edges of the buckling position of the cabinet door from penetrating into the cabinet body. The cross section of the upper waterproof blocking groove is U-shaped, an upper top plate matched with the cross section in size is arranged at the top of the upper waterproof blocking groove, an opening is formed in the bottom of the upper waterproof blocking groove, and after the edge of the cabinet door is buckled, the top edge of the cabinet door is positioned below the upper top plate of the upper waterproof blocking groove; the cross section of the lower waterproof baffle groove is U-shaped, a lower bottom plate matched with the cross section in size is arranged at the bottom of the lower waterproof baffle groove, the top of the lower waterproof baffle groove is open, and after the edges of the cabinet door are buckled, the bottom edge of the cabinet door is positioned above the lower bottom plate of the lower waterproof baffle groove; the upper and lower waterproof baffle grooves are formed by bending and processing stainless steel plates, the cost is basically the same as that of the existing electric control cabinet, and the purchasing cost of enterprises can not be increased.
In order to further improve the waterproof performance, specifically, referring to fig. 3 and 4, a U-shaped waterproof raised edge integrally extends from the buckling side of the left cabinet door, the width of the waterproof raised edge is smaller than the widths of the inner cavities of the upper waterproof retaining groove and the lower waterproof retaining groove, and when the left cabinet door is closed, the waterproof raised edge is positioned in the upper waterproof retaining groove and the lower waterproof retaining groove; the integrative waterproof banding that is provided with the L type that stretches out of lock side of right side cabinet door, after the cabinet door closes, waterproof banding lock sets up in the inner chamber on waterproof limit that sticks up, and waterproof limit that sticks up and waterproof banding all are located upper and lower waterproof groove that keeps off, prevents that the rainwater above that from getting into the internal portion of electric control cabinet.
Referring to fig. 3 and 5, in this implementation, the upper and lower extreme edge of the left cabinet door of automatically controlled cabinet and the right cabinet door can be dismantled fixedly and be provided with flexible sealing strip, and the sealing strip closely ground joint is on the cabinet body after the cabinet door is closed, further improves automatically controlled cabinet's comprehensive waterproof performance to adopt the detachable design, after the ageing stiffening of sealing strip, the sealing strip of change that can be timely convenient guarantees the waterproof sealing performance of the cabinet body.
